During the later stages of World War II, pilots of advanced fighter aircraft experienced strange and alarming behavior on the part of their machines when in a high-speed dive they approached the speed of sound. Their planes buffeted and wrenched about. Controls sometimes reversed or became ineffective, and increased drag set in. The Concorde regularly flies at several times the speed of sound. In some cases the wings tore off, and the plane broke apart and crashed. Because of these experiences there developed the idea of a sonic wall, a "sound barrier" of some kind through which no aircraft could pass unscathed.
